An ANZAC Day walk in the city.  Meet at Bowker Fountain in Queen Victoria Park at 10am, let's get together and walk to commemorate New Zealanders killed in war and to honour returned and serving servicemen and women.  Please wear ANZAC Day poppies or something red, hounds welcome to dress in theme as well. 

Greyhounds in the Canterbury area walk on the Last Sunday of each month. 

We welcome ideas for our monthly adventures, so if you have a walk you’d like to share with other hounds and hoomans please let our Event Coordinator Danielle know, we have 12 spots to fill every year!

GAP walks are open to all adopted greyhounds no matter where adopted from, their canine siblings from the same household, all other sighthounds and of course anyone considering adopting a greyhound through GAP.  Please feel free to come along for a “pat and chat” session.
